DHR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2026 in Review

2,177 of the 8,172 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Danaher (DHR) for Q1 2026, worth a combined $109B — down 19% from $133B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 257 funds closed out of DHR and 166 opened new positions — a net loss of 91 holders — while 934 trimmed existing stakes and 781 added.

The largest buyer was Capital Research Global Investors, adding an estimated $1.77B. The largest seller was JP Morgan Chase, cutting an estimated $994M.
